A Guide to Antalya’s Enchanting Waterfalls: Nature’s Paradise in Turkey

Antalya is surrounded by natural beauty, ranging from the Mediterranean Sea’s turquoise coast to the verdant slopes of the mountains. There are many parks in the city where residents can take in views of the scenery that extends beyond the city boundaries. Antalya is also home to three spectacular waterfalls; Kurşunlu, Upper Duden and Lower Duden Waterfalls. [/vc_column_text][vc_empty_space height=”9px”][vc_column_text].

Encircled by a red pine forest and situated 18km northeast of Antalya, this exquisitely landscaped park was named the Kurşunlu Waterfall Natural Park in 1991. The Kalabatli and Akcakopur streams converge creating this breathtaking waterfall. Cactus, ferns, and loads of trees can be seen throughout the park.

Walking trails weave their way along the riverbanks all throughout the park. Be prepared to do some climbing up steep hills as well as walking through dense grassy areas. We encountered a few lizards, turtles, ducks, and fish enjoying the lagoons.

Unveiling Antalya’s Waterfall Gems: A Journey of Beauty and Serenity

Kursunlu Waterfall: Embark on a scenic stroll through the verdant Kursunlu Natural Park, where eight cascading waterfalls tumble down rocky cliffs, creating a symphony of sound and sight. The park’s tranquil atmosphere and lush greenery provide a perfect respite from the summer heat.

Upper Duden Waterfall: Witness the mesmerizing Upper Duden Waterfall, where water plunges from a height of 22 meters, creating a mesmerizing curtain of water. Explore the hidden tunnels carved into the natural rock, offering a unique perspective of the cascading beauty.

Lower Duden Waterfall: Marvel at the Lower Duden Waterfall, where the cascading water meets the turquoise waters of the Mediterranean Sea. Take a boat trip from the nearby port to capture breathtaking views of the waterfall and the dramatic coastline.

Manavgat Waterfall: Immerse yourself in the grandeur of the Manavgat Waterfall, the widest waterfall in the Antalya region. The cascading water creates a refreshing mist inviting visitors to take a dip in the cool waters.

Ucansu Waterfall: Discover the hidden gem of Ucansu Waterfall, tucked away in the Taurus Mountains. Hike through the picturesque landscape to reach the cascading waterfall and enjoy a refreshing swim in the natural pool below.

Degirmendere Waterfall: Explore the charming Degirmendere Waterfall, where a historic watermill adds a touch of history to the natural beauty. The park’s free entry and abundance of amenities make it an ideal spot for a family outing.

Sapadere Waterfall: Embark on a thrilling adventure through the Sapadere Canyon, where the cascading Sapadere Waterfall awaits. Hike through the canyon, swim in the cool pools, and soak in the breathtaking views of the surrounding nature.

Upper Duden Waterfalls is 9km from the city center of Antalya. The source of the waterfall is the Kirkgoz River, and the waterfall is 20 meters high. Beneath the falls are caves which you can explore during the descent of the steps to the base of the waterfall.

One of the oldest and largest deciduous trees from the Platanaceae family can be seen draped across the water. It’s believed to be over 600 years old.

At Upper Duden Waterfall, one of the most calming and delightful sounds is the cascading water onto the rocks.

  • Transportation: Public buses and minibuses are available. We used our own vehicle and parked in a designated spot.
  • Facilities: The park has both inside and outside restaurants and food carts. If you intend to hike the trails that meander across the park, remember to pack water. Due to the terrain, wear non-slippery sneakers.
  • Entry Fee: 5TL per person (2022). Visiting Hours: 08:30 – 19:00.

Lower Duden Waterfall is located near Lara, 8km from the city center of Antalya. The waterfall pours over the 50m cliffs and into the Mediterranean Sea. The best place to view the falls is either by taking a boat tour along the coastline or walking to the Duden Park waterfall overlook. The picturesque view from the park is breathtaking. This is a great place to capture a selfie with the powerful flow of the waterfall in the background. Lower Duden Waterfalls is one of the most iconic natural beauties of Antalya.

  • Transportation: The Kaleici Marina has tour boats and public buses available. You can also check with your hotel/hostel for more information.
  • Facilities: Many great restaurants are available nearby. Enjoy exploring Duden Park while visiting the Lower Duden Waterfalls, as entry to the park’s waterfalls is free.
  • Options: You can stroll along the Duden Stream’s bank upstream from the Lower Duden Waterfalls. Along the pathways are eateries, coffee shops, and a skate park.
  • A map of the facilities are not available upon arrival. Please review information online before visiting the location.

FAQ

How many waterfalls are there in Antalya Turkey?

Antalya is also home to three spectacular waterfalls; Kurşunlu, Upper Duden and Lower Duden Waterfalls.

Can I swim in Duden waterfalls?

Activities and Adventures at the Duden Waterfalls Boat trips and swimming: Visitors can take boat trips to view the Lower Duden Waterfall up close, or even swim in the refreshing waters near the falls.

How much does it cost to go to Duden Waterfalls?

Entry fee is 10 TL for an adult. After entering the gate, there are steps, trees & barricades. We can walk behind the waterfall inside the cave. It’s good just for one visit, as there isn’t anything else apart from viewing the waterfall.

Can you swim in Kursunlu waterfalls?

You are not allowed to swim but we didn’t mind this as you can see this was to preserve the wildlife that is there. The trail around has lots of steep hills and broken rocks so I would only recommend for the more able.
